What they do

A Claims Adjuster or Specialist investigates and evaluates insurance claims. Specializes in a particular type of insurance. Inspects property damage, including damage to homes, buildings and cars; reviews claims after they are submitted; may authorize or deny payment for claims. May work directly for insurers or on behalf of claimants.

That is why we offer great compensation, awesome benefits, and a work environment worth bragging about! Job DescriptionClaims Specialist will support asset management projects by providing accurate billing, collection and payment processing for claims related to highway and bridge asset repairs and/or incident management. Duties include
  • but not limited to:
Contacting insurance companies to obtain claim information relative to incidents and/or open claims in instances where vehicle owners have not notified insurance companies.

Coordinate with project offices to obtain accurate information, records and photos needed to create invoices. Creation and submission of accurate invoices to insurance carriers and vehicle owners.

Contacting insurance companies for payment status and mailing follow-up letters to vehicle owners for claims that remain unpaid at 30, 60 & 90 days.

Accurately updating claim records for any contact or actions taken on claim invoice.

Create and run reports as necessary for claim tracking and follow-upSupport to project offices as necessary
  • including police report investigation and contacting insurance companies.
Ability to prioritize workload and assist coworkers as necessary for heavy workload and/or vacation coverage.

Provides general office support as needed for mail, payment processing and assistance to Manager.

Other duties as assigned.
